-
Notifications
You must be signed in to change notification settings - Fork 24
Open
Labels
good first issueGood for newcomersGood for newcomershacktoberfestIssues that are opened for hactoberfestIssues that are opened for hactoberfest
Description
Summary
Constants are imported but never used, leading to dead code.
Type
cleanup
Context
Unused constants increase maintenance burden. Removing them keeps the codebase clean.
Starter tasks
- Identify constants flagged as dead code.
- Remove or annotate with
#[allow(dead_code)]
if intentional.
Implementation hints
- Run
cargo clippy -- -W dead_code
. - If this runs fine proceed with normal
cargo clippy
command, and do fuzzy search for dead code.
Acceptance criteria
- No unused constants remain.
- No
dead_code
warnings remain.
Clippy Command
cargo clippy -- -W dead_code
Contribution Guidelines:
- Fork the repository and create a new branch for your work.
- Ensure the code follows Rust best practices and coding standards.
- Run
cargo clippy
andcargo fmt
before submitting. - Add unit tests if functionality changes.
- Keep commits small and meaningful.
Resources:
Submission Process:
- Ask the maintainers for assignment of the issue, you can request for assignment by commenting on the issue itself.
- Once assigned, submit a pull request (PR).
- Maintainers will review and provide feedback, if any.
- Maintainers can unassign issues due to inactivity, read more here.
- For this issue, please submit a PR on @juspay/deicision-engine repo, and link it to the issue.
Mentor contact
@prajjwalkumar17 @Sarthak1799 @jagan-jaya @GauravRawat369
Pre-flight
- I read the Contributing Guide and setup
- I searched existing issues and PRs
Refer here for Terms and conditions for the contest.
If you have any questions or need help getting started, feel free to ask in the comments!
Metadata
Metadata
Assignees
Labels
good first issueGood for newcomersGood for newcomershacktoberfestIssues that are opened for hactoberfestIssues that are opened for hactoberfest